What is First Year Psych Theory?


1.

A statement made by someone about another's mental state based on little or no knowledge in psychology.

This phrase was originally derived because of the fact that most first year university or college students have a course in psychology.

"I can tell he misses his parents, but he can't take anything seriously so he thinks everything is a joke"

"Is that your first year psych theory?"
